当程序出现错误时,可以按照以下步骤进行排查和解决:
审查错误信息
仔细阅读错误提示,了解错误的具体信息和位置,这有助于定位问题。
追溯代码
从错误提示指向的代码位置开始,逐步追溯代码的执行流程,找出导致问题的原因。
日志和调试
添加适当的日志输出或使用调试工具,观察变量和代码执行情况,帮助定位问题。
单元测试
编写单元测试来验证程序的各个部分,确保修改代码后不会引入新的错误。
知识查阅
利用搜索引擎或开发者社区,查找类似问题的解决方案或意见。
代码复查
如果在团队中工作,请求同事的帮助进行代码复查,可能会发现潜在问题。
分析思路
采用分析和推理的方式,从多个角度思考问题的根本原因。
分段调试
将程序分成几个部分,逐一排查,以找出问题所在。
版本控制
如果使用版本控制系统,可以回滚到之前可用的版本,排除最新修改引起的问题。
请教他人
如果自己无法解决,可以向有经验的同事、社区或论坛请教,获得更多的帮助。
具体步骤
排除病毒原因
使用最新版本的杀毒软件进行全盘扫描,查杀病毒。
检查文件完整性
如果应用程序提示缺少某个文件,可能是文件损坏,重新安装相关组件或应用程序即可解决。
检查软件冲突
关闭一些无关的正在运行的应用程序,看看错误是否还会重现。如果已解决,就知道是哪两个软件冲突,避免同时运行这两个软件。
重新启动电脑
有时候程序错误可能是由于系统资源不足或其他原因导致的,重新启动电脑可以清除一些系统缓存,解决一些常见问题。
更新或重新安装应用程序
尝试更新到最新版本或者重新安装应用程序来解决问题。
清除缓存和临时文件
清除应用程序的缓存和临时文件来解决问题。在Windows系统中,可以通过运行“%temp%”命令来打开临时文件夹,然后删除其中的文件。
检查磁盘空间
检查磁盘空间是否充足,如果不足可以尝试清理一些不需要的文件或者移动一些文件到其他磁盘来释放空间。
检查硬件驱动程序
更新或者重新安装硬件驱动程序来解决问题。
运行病毒扫描
运行杀毒软件进行全盘扫描来查杀病毒。
重启应用程序
关闭异常的应用程序窗口,并将其重新打开。在大多数情况下,简单的重启就能解决应用程序异常的问题。
检查系统要求和兼容性
确保电脑满足应用程序的系统要求,检查应用程序与电脑操作系统是否兼容。
检查防病毒软件和防火墙设置
确保防病毒软件和防火墙没有阻止应用程序的访问。尝试在临时关闭防病毒软件或防火墙后重新运行应用程序。
寻求技术支持
如果问题仍然无法解决,可以向有经验的同事、社区或论坛请教,获得更多的帮助。
通过以上步骤,可以系统地排查和解决程序错误。希望这些方法能帮助你快速定位并解决问题。